用RAPD技术分析了广东养殖大口黑鲈Micropterus salmoides3个群体基因组DNA的多态性。结果表明:用12条随机引物对3个群体共88尾大口黑鲈的基因组DNA进行扩增,共获得了106个位点,平均每条随机引物扩增出8.8个位点;广州群体、顺德大良群体和顺德南水群体的多态位点比例分别为32.08%、33.02%和40.57%;Nei遗传多样性指数分别为0.1151、0.1176和0.1627;Shannon s遗传多样性指数分别为0.1708、0.1742和0.2378。这表明目前广东地区养殖大口黑鲈种质资源还具有一定的遗传多样性,但养殖群体的遗传多样性在降低,且具有不同程度的种质退化。
Random amplified polymorphic DNA (RAPD) method was used to detect the genetic diversity of cultured largemouth bass Micropterus salmoides obtained from Guangdong province. Using 12 random primers, 106 RAPD sites were detected, with the average loci of 8.8 in each primer. The Guangzhou, Shunde and Nanshui pop- ulations had mean polymorphic loci percentage of 32.08% ,33.02% and 40.57% ; Nei's gene diversity of0.1151, 0.1176 and 0. 1627 and the Shannon's diversity of 0. 1708,0. 1742 and 0.2378, respectively. These indexes indicate that the cultured largemouth bass from Guangdong province has not decrease in genetic diversity at present, but in some areas has decrease.
